## Changed defaults

Heads up: the Ledgerline tax-rate lookup cache now defaults to a 15-minute TTL instead of 24 hours. Turns out rates in the Veldt County sandbox were going stale mid-demo, which was embarrassing. Eviction is now LRU rather than FIFO, and the cache warms on boot. If you're reviewing, check that nothing hardcodes the old TTL. The new defaults land as follows.

deployment values, bajop-taweg:
holwyn:
  log_level: debug
  metrics_host: metrics.holwyn.zemvarsys.internal
  pool_size: 32

Ledger reconciliation for Perkstack runs nightly at 02:00. If totals drift more than 0.5%, freeze point redemptions via the admin toggle. Do not replay events manually — use the replay job only. Confirm the drift report clears before unfreezing. Escalate to the ledger owner if two consecutive runs fail. Log the incident in Driftwatch and note the affected build below.

build token for tawif-bahip: htk31_68bba16e1afabfef4ecc69408c06f16

### Timeline — 14:22

Audio-guide playback failed across all galleries in the Hollowmere app. New team members: this was the cache purge incident. A config push evicted every prerendered tour segment at once; clients hammered origin and saturated it within minutes. Mitigation was a staged re-warm, gallery by gallery. Full recovery at 15:10. Rollback was not an option because the old build had the same purge path. The affected build's token follows below.

build token for tajeg-bajep: htk14_409ba9df6b8acb

Ticket FT-209: Expired key for Glyphbarn font vendoring

Heads up — our vendoring job that pulls licensed fonts from the internal Glyphbarn mirror has been failing since Friday because its key expired. Nothing suspicious in the access logs, just routine expiry we forgot to calendar. Builds fall back to system fonts, which looks ugly but isn't a security issue. The newly issued key for the vendoring job is below.

API key for hadup-kahof: vxb2-7s

## CI note: image cache leak in Pondvale thumbnail service

The nightly soak job started failing OOM around the 6-hour mark. Heap dumps show the LRU cache in `ThumbCache` retains decoded bitmaps after eviction because the eviction callback never releases the native buffer. The fix in this PR frees the buffer explicitly and adds a soak assertion. Reviewers: the failing run and the green rerun both reference the trace below.

session token of kahag-bawip = htk6_729d08